Research Experiences
My research background is both extensive and varied, affording me a unique and well-rounded perspective in the lab. I have conducted research in two labs, ranging from Organic Synthesis to Nanomaterial, and although I have chosen to pursue graduate work in Nanomaterials, my experience in other fields makes me a versatile and interdisciplinary researcher.
I am currently an MPhil Research scholar at Kerala University Karyavattom campus in the Department of Chemistry, working under the advisement of Professor Sony George in Nanomaterials and its sensing application. I had designed a project on the sensing of prediabetes biomarkers on nanomaterials especially carbon dots. From this lab, I obtained skills in synthesis and characterization of carbon dots and their wide range application in bioimaging and sensing, which has focused my interest on nanomaterial and their application. I gained my first research experience during my undergraduate course, on Natural rubber and silica filled rubber observed them in different solvents and analyzed and determine the chaotic behavior of the system from the data collected.
I did my master’s thesis at NITK with Dr.Saikat Dutta on Synthesis of dialkoxy methyl furan under heterogeneous catalysis, work was basically from biomass components. Through this work, I got deeply motivated and exposed to Synthetic Chemistry. From this experience, I got familiar with various techniques employed for the purification and characterization of organic compounds, which give a strong research background for my future endeavor.
